US weighs asset freeze and travel ban on TPLF leaders amid Tigray escalation risks
Awuramba Times reported the US Embassy met for hours in Mekelle with TPLF leaders Debretsion Gebremichael, Fetlework Gebregziabhier and Addis Alem Balema, with Washington signaling potential asset freezes and travel bans if the front triggers war. The TPLF has indicated plans to reinstate its pre-Pretoria administration, raising fresh regional security concerns.
